For those who saved the column in low or large pH, life time might be impacted. Storage in very low pH may cause hydrolysis and subsequent detachment of the tip capping and bonded section from your silica. Storage in significant pH can begin to dissolve the silica. For lasting storage, as talked about during the webinar, we suggest pure aprotic organic solvent which include acetonitrile without having additives. Likelihood is high you could however utilize the column, but functionality and resolution may very well be negatively influenced.
